Abstract
Precise intrinsic quadrupole and hexadecapole moments of have been determined from muonic , , , and x rays. For seven matrix elements were independently determined. These matrix elements are in good agreement with the adiabatic rotational model; this agreement is further improved if a correction for band mixing is included. The measured hexadecapole moments are in good agreement with shellcorrection calculations and Hartree-Fock calculations.
